While trying to insert an mp3 file in video studio 9 i'm getting following error message:

Unable to play the file
error in initialization
18906:2:3

I have also video studio 8 but no problem doing same operation

Does anyone know if I require a special codec for VS9? is my codec corrupted?

MP3 doesn't support Digital Rights Management (DRM).

However, there have been reports in this forum of problems with MP3 files, which others don't seem to encounter. It may be that these files are damaged or encoded incorrectly.

One thing to try it to convert the MP3 files to WAV format before adding them to the UVS project. That seems to have helped when using MP3 files caused problems.
